Job Description

We are hiring immediately for a Chemical Processor.

What you will be doing as a Chemical Processor:

In this role you can expect to master the art of electroplating using chromium cadmium copper and zinc. Youll operate ION Exchange Equipment add chemicals per lab instructions and calculate surface areas for plating. Additionally youll have the opportunity to mentor and assist lower grade Operators.

Your responsibilities may include (but are not limited to):

  • Chemical Solution Maintenance: Maintain and monitor chemical composition of solutions to meet specifications
  • Surface Calculation: Accurately calculate surface area for plating requirements
  • Blueprint Interpretation: Interpret specifications and blueprints to ensure process accuracy and allowable tolerances
  • Defect Diagnosis and Corrective Action: Diagnose and correct causes of defective workmanship while also recommending corrective action for any plating issues
  • Electroplating Operations: Plan and control electroplating operations including electrical current temperatures and immersion times to achieve specified plating thickness and texture
  • Stress and Embrittlement Relief: Ensure adherence to specifications for stress relief and embrittlement relief
  • ION Exchange Equipment Operation: Operate ION exchange equipment to condition water to required specifications

What you need to be successful:

A high school diploma an equivalent certificate or a bronze level WorkKeys certification is required

At least 5 years experience in aircraft manufacturing fabrication including 2 years experience in Chrome Plating is required

Ability to work in shop conditions with hot temperatures exposure to chemicals and fumes while wearing full Personal Protection Equipment (PPE) is required

Ability to lift heavy materials is needed
